Bowel Cancer Awareness Month
Bowel.
Cancer.
That’s a very short alphabetical list of the things we least like talking about, isn’t it?

Which is a shame because bowel cancer is the second biggest cancer killer, annually, and affects people of all ages. It’s the fourth most common cancer in the UK so, chances are, if we weren’t so embarrassed by bodily functions, we’d all know more about it.

But bowel cancer is also treatable and curable, especially if diagnosed early.

So Hanson Zandi are spreading the word about Bowel Cancer Awareness Month, this month. If we raise awareness of the symptoms, we can raise the cure rate.
